Japan Premium Lactose Market By Type Segment Analysis

The Japan premium lactose market is primarily classified into two key segments: crystalline lactose and liquid lactose. Crystalline lactose, characterized by its high purity and ease of handling, is predominantly used in pharmaceutical, nutritional, and specialty food applications. Liquid lactose, on the other hand, offers advantages such as ease of integration into liquid formulations and is often preferred in dairy products and beverage manufacturing. Over the forecast period, crystalline lactose is expected to maintain its dominance due to its established supply chain and broad application base, while liquid lactose is projected to witness accelerated growth driven by innovations in dairy processing and functional food development.

The overall market size for premium lactose in Japan is estimated at approximately USD 150 million in 2023, with crystalline lactose accounting for around 70% of this value. The crystalline segment is mature, with steady growth driven by its widespread use in infant formulas and pharmaceutical applications. Conversely, the liquid lactose segment is in a growth phase, with an estimated CAGR of 4-5% over the next five years, fueled by rising demand for convenience foods and functional dairy products. Technological advancements, such as improved crystallization processes and lactose purification techniques, are enhancing product quality and expanding application scopes. Innovations in fermentation and enzymatic processing are also contributing to the development of specialty lactose derivatives, further stimulating market growth.

Japan Premium Lactose Market By Application Segment Analysis

The application landscape for premium lactose in Japan encompasses infant nutrition, bakery and confectionery, dairy products, pharmaceuticals, and functional foods. Infant nutrition remains the largest application segment, leveraging lactose’s role as a primary carbohydrate source in formula products. Dairy applications, including cheese, yogurt, and milk-based beverages, constitute a significant share, driven by Japan’s strong dairy consumption culture. Pharmaceuticals utilize lactose as an excipient in tablets and capsules, benefiting from its stability and compatibility. The functional foods segment, encompassing health supplements and sports nutrition, is emerging rapidly, propelled by increasing health consciousness among consumers.

Market size estimates suggest that infant nutrition applications account for approximately 40% of the premium lactose market, valued at around USD 60 million in 2023. The dairy segment follows closely, with a CAGR of 3-4% projected over the next five years, driven by innovations in dairy processing and consumer demand for health-oriented products. The pharmaceutical segment, while mature, is expected to grow modestly at a CAGR of 2-3%, supported by ongoing innovations in drug delivery systems. The fastest-growing application is the functional foods sector, with an estimated CAGR of 5-6%, as consumers increasingly seek convenient, health-enhancing products. Advancements in lactose derivatives, such as oligosaccharides and prebiotics, are further expanding application possibilities. The integration of lactose in plant-based and clean-label products is also gaining momentum, reflecting evolving consumer preferences and regulatory trends.

FAQ – Japan Premium Lactose Market

What is premium lactose?

Premium lactose refers to high-purity, minimally processed lactose derived from dairy sources, characterized by superior quality, solubility, and purity, often produced through advanced filtration and purification techniques.

What are the main applications of premium lactose in Japan?

Premium lactose is primarily used in dairy products, infant formulas, functional foods, baked goods, and cosmetics, owing to its functional and health benefits, as well as its natural sweetness and solubility.
